Chicago Rockford International Airport is pursuing an ambitious cargo development strategy modeled on the operational success of Liège Airport in Belgium. The partnership signals a deliberate shift toward positioning Rockford as a specialized air cargo alternative to the congested O'Hare hub, which has historically dominated the Chicago region's international freight movements. This sister-airport relationship aims to transfer best practices in freighter operations, terminal efficiency, and e-commerce logistics to build competitive advantages in an increasingly crowded North American cargo market.
For supply chain professionals, this development matters because it represents the emergence of a new capacity option in one of North America's critical logistics corridors. Liège has built its reputation as a premium freighter hub through specialized handling, round-the-clock operations, and positioning as a preferred gateway for time-sensitive cargo. If Rockford successfully replicates this model, shippers and freight forwarders will gain an alternative to O'Hare's capacity constraints and higher fees, potentially improving service levels and reducing costs for Chicago-area distribution networks.
The strategic implication extends beyond airport competition—it reflects the consolidation of a two-hub model in the region, enabling better service level differentiation and capacity absorption as e-commerce volumes continue to surge. Companies managing inbound air freight to the Midwest should monitor Rockford's development roadmap and service offerings as they evaluate network optimization opportunities.
